Course Content

• **Chemoinformatics Algorithms: Fundamentals and Applications**
• **Molecular Descriptors and Feature Extraction Techniques** (includes keywords: descriptor calculation, fingerprint generation)
• **Quantitative Structure-Activity Relationship (QSAR) Modeling**
• **Machine Learning Methods in Chemoinformatics** (includes keywords: support vector machines, neural networks, random forests)
• **Drug Discovery and Design using Chemoinformatics Algorithms**
• **Handling and Analysis of Big Data in Chemoinformatics** (includes keywords: data mining, database management)
• **Virtual Screening and Lead Optimization**
• **Advanced Topics in Chemoinformatics Algorithms** (includes keywords: graph theory, cheminformatics software)
• **Practical Applications and Case Studies**
